بررسی ویژگی‌های ریخت‌شناسی میوه، بذر و برگ برخی از نژادگان‌های داغداغان (‏Celtis australis L.‎‏) ‏ استان آذربایجان‌شرقی

چکیده

هدف از این پژوهش ارزیابی و شناخت ویژگی­های نژادگان­های وحشی داغداغان در استان آذربایجان شرقی برای استفاده از آن در برنامه­های به­نژادی است. در این پژوهش 22 نژادگان داغداغان از مناطق مختلف این استان جمع­آوری شدند و ویژگی­های فیزیکی میوه، هسته و برگ مورد بررسی قرار گرفتند. نتایج نشان داد که طول میوه بین 29/8 تا 01/10 میلی­متر متغیر است و بزرگ­ترین میوه مربوط به نژادگان C10 است. بر­اساس نتایج تجزیه به­عامل­ها، 6 عامل اصلی بیش از 30/88 درصد از واریانس کل را توجیه کردند. در تجزیه خوشه به­روش وارد (Ward)، نژادگان­های داغداغان به 3 گروه اصلی تقسیم شدند. گروه اول شامل 11 نژادگان (C1،C11 ،C4، C9، C8، C15، C19، C21، C2، C10، C16) بود که بیشترین میانگین طول میوه، عرض میوه، عرض هسته، وزن میوه، درصد کرویت، قطر میانگین هندسی و شاخص هیو را داشتند. در گروه دوم 6 نژادگان (C3،C5 ، C14، C20، C22، C17) قرار گرفتند که بیشترین میانگین صفات طول هسته، طول دمبرگ، وزن هسته، شاخص a* و کروما را داشتند. همچنین در گروه سوم 5 نژادگان (C6،C7، C18، C12، C13) قرار گرفتند که شاخص طول برگ، عرض برگ، سطح رویه در تفکیک این گروه بیشترین تأثیر را داشتند. به­طور کلی نتایج به­دست­آمده از این پژوهش می­تواند برای برنامه­های به­نژادی و معرفی رقم در داغداغان سودمند باشد.

چکیده [English]

The aim of this research is to evaluate the characteristics of wild-type genotypes of Hackberry (Celtis australis) in the East Azerbaijan province in order to use in breeding programs. In this research, 22 genotypes were collected and physical characteristics of fruit, seed and leaf were examined. The results showed that the length of fruit varies between 8.29 to 10.01 mm and the largest fruit is related to the C10 genotype. According to the results of factor analysis, the six main factors were explained more than 88.3% of the total variance. In the cluster analysis based on ward method, genotypes were divided into three main groups. The first group consisted of 11 genotypes (C1, C11, C4, C9, C8, C15, C19, C21, C2, C10, C16) with the highest mean of fruit length, fruit width, seed width, fruit weight, sphericity, geometric mean diameter and hue index. In the second group, 6 genotypes (C3, C5, C14, C20, C22, C17) were located with the highest mean seed length, petiole length, seed weight, a* and chroma. The third group included 5 genotypes (C6, C7, C18, C12, C13), which the leaf length, leaf width, and surface area had the highest effect in separation of genotypes in this group. As a result, the obtained results of present study can be useful for breeding programs and introduction of cultivar in Celtis australis.
